Summary, etc. | ABSTRACT:<br/><br/>Background: Diabetes mellitus is an emerging public health problem with <br/>disproportionately higher prevalence in developing countries. Depression is an <br/>important issue among people with type 2 diabetes mellitus which interferes <br/>with diabetes management and complications. These factors will lead to <br/>economic consequences and lower the quality of life for people with type 2 <br/>diabetes mellitus. <br/><br/>Objectives: To determine the prevalence of depression and its associated <br/>factors among the people with type 2 diabetes mellitus of Godawari <br/>municipality, Lalitpur. <br/><br/>Methods: Community-based, cross-sectional study was conducted among 278 <br/>people living with type 2 diabetes mellitus in Godawari municipality, Lalitpur. <br/>Purposive sampling was used for the selection of participants. Face to face <br/>interview was conducted using a pre-tested semi-structured questionnaire. <br/>Depression was assessed using the Beck Depression Inventory - II scale and <br/>adherence to anti-diabetic medication was assessed using General Medication <br/>Adherence Scale. Analysis was done by Pearson’s chi-square tests and binary <br/>logistic regression analysis in SPSS version 11.5. <br/>Findings: The prevalence of depression in this study was 29.90 In bivariate <br/>analysis, gender (p = < 0.001), ethnicity (p = < 0.001), marital status (p = 0.026) <br/>education status (p = < 0.001) and adherence to antidiabetic medicine (p = < <br/>0.001) were found significantly associated with depression. However, <br/>multivariate analysis showed that the only significant factors for depression <br/>were female [AOR = 2.29; 95% CI: 1.16 - 4.52] Dalit [AOR = 9.04; 95% CI: 2.40 - 33.99] and poor adherence to antidiabetic medicine [AOR = 4.61; 95% CI: <br/>2.02 – 10.54]. <br/><br/>Conclusion: The prevalence of depression among people living with type 2 <br/>diabetes mellitus is 29.90% which was slightly higher than the other study <br/>conducted in Nepal. In bivariate analysis, gender, ethnicity, educational status, <br/>illiterate and adherence to anti-diabetic medication were found significant <br/>associated with depression. However, multivariate analysis showed that <br/>significant factors for depression were female, Dalit and poor adherence to <br/>antidiabetic medication. <br/><br/>Key words: Prevalence, people with type 2 diabetes mellitus, depression, <br/>community. |
